Snyperx Posted December 15, 2011 Report Share Posted December 15, 2011 Well for the record I coded my e90 without issue. I bought a cable that recommended off another site for $85 and used NCSExpert for the coding software. I did the corner delete and warm/cold bulb checking so I won't get errors with my LED lighting.
